Address: 18 Lawn Ln, HP3 9HL, Hemel Hempstead
Phone: +44 1442 257786
Website: Go to site
Work time: Monday:5-11pm
Tuesday:5-11pm
Wednesday:5-11pm
Thursday:5-11pm
Friday:5-11:30pm
Saturday:5-11:30pm
Sunday:5-11pm

About Olive Indian Restaurant

Olive Indian Restaurant, is located at 18 Lawn Ln, Hemel Hempstead, HP3 9HL, UK

How to get to Olive Indian Restaurant?